    A strange loop is a hierarchy, or heterarchy, where as you proceed ‘up’ the hierarchy, you eventually arrive where you started.

    A strange attractor is a system which, although never quite having the exact same state, cycles around the same general set of states. One way of thinking of this is “a loop which never quite mets up with itself”. An interesting example of this would be a three+ body gravitational system where the bodies are of comparable mass, and no stabilizing elements are present. Odds are very against them actually striking each other, but orbits are virtually completely unpredictable. Nevertheless, they won’t eject any of the bodies, so they will always be in the same general region.
